Subject: Password reset revamp shipping tonight

Hey all — the new reset flow for Lockmere goes out in tonight's release. Heads up for newer folks: the old email-link path stays live for two weeks, so don't panic if you see both in logs. Smoke tests are green and QA signed off this afternoon. The build we're promoting is identified by the token below.

trace token, fawep-yafof: htk4_8486

Tracing on the Coppervane platform flows through the Lanternfish collector. If spans stop appearing in the dashboard, first check that the collector pods are healthy, then verify sampling hasn't been dialed to zero by the load-shedding job. Restarting the collector is safe; in-flight spans are buffered. Before restarting, confirm the running config matches what's documented. The collector's current configuration values are as follows:

config for bawef-tajof:
RALMIR_PIN=7092
RALMIR_METRICS_HOST=metrics.ralmir.paliqcorp.corp
RALMIR_LOG_LEVEL=error
RALMIR_TENANT=tamix

## Artifact Signing for the GiftNote Receipt Mailer

The GiftNote donation-receipt mailer ships as a signed container image. Every release candidate is signed in the build pipeline, and the mail scheduler refuses unsigned or stale images at startup. If you rotate keys, update both the pipeline secret and the scheduler's trust store in the same change, or deploys will wedge. Future maintainers verifying an image by hand should check it against the key below.

rollout seal: bky6_63q7Qj